Chooks-to-Go 3×3: Ayo resigns as head coach, Lanete named interim
Coach Aldin Ayo has resigned from his post as head trainer of the Chooks-to-Go Pilipinas 3×3 squads to focus on taking care of his ailing mother.

Cebu Chooks will be going to Croatia to compete in the 2022 FIBA 3×3 Lipik Challenger. The level nine-FIBA 3×3 tournament that will take place from July 22 to 23 in Lipik, Pozesko-slavonska zupanija, Croatia and will serve as a qualifier for the 2022 FIBA 3×3 World Tour Lausanne Masters.

Not even a depleted 10-man lineup could stop Gilas Pilipinas Men’s running game as they beat India convincingly, 79-63 in the FIBA Basketball World Cup 2023 Asian Qualifiers third window on Sunday, July 3 at the Mall of Asia Arena in Pasay City.
Gilas Pilipinas Women took home the third place consolation in the 2022 FIBA Asia U16 Women’s Championship Division B, outclassing Lebanon in the final day of competition, 90-68 at the Prince Hamza Sporting Hall in Amman, Jordan.
